Potential return: Around 5%, which is significantly better than the average at traditional banks. Two to three years. Short-term bond funds. Medium ... VWINX is a balanced fund from Vanguard. It holds a conservative (low-risk) allocation of about 40% stocks and 60% bonds. VWINX may be the right choice for long-term investors with a somewhat low tolerance for risk or retired investors looking for both income and growth. The expense ratio for VWINX is 0.23%.Understanding Index Funds. If you want to invest in an official S&P 500 index fund, then …Vanguard Target Retirement 2015 ( VTXVX ): VTXVX is a smart choice for those who want a target retirement fund. These funds are meant to grow more conservative over time. The breakdown for VTXVX is around 44% stocks and 55% bonds. The expense ratio for VTXVX is low at 0.13%, and the lowest starting investment is $1,000.While the benchmark S&P 500 index may be up nearly 8% for the year, recent pensiveness in the market incentivizes consideration of safe ETFs to buy. Short-term bond funds are generally safer and more stable than intermediate- to long-term bond funds. Also, US Treasury Bonds are generally safer than municipal and corporate bonds.
